Stimulus
An external factor or event that provokes a response or reaction, typically in a biological, psychological, or social context.
Memory Recall
The mental process of retrieval of information from the past.
Experimental Design
The process of planning a study to meet specified objectives and ensure that the results are statistically significant and replicable.
Independent Variable
The variable that is manipulated by the researcher to examine its effect on the dependent variable in an experiment.
